The Affordable Connectivity Program (ACP) is the recent government-sponsored program managed by the Federal Communications Commission (FCC) to offer low-income Americans discounts on monthly broadband services and connected devices.
On the other hand, Lifeline is a government benefit program that provides eligible customers free cell phone service every month. You must participate in federal programs, including Medicaid and SNAP, or through income levels to qualify. Thus, to qualify for a free government tablet and phone, ensure that your household income is at or below 135% for Lifeline or 200% for ACP of the Federal Poverty Guidelines.

Moreover, if you qualify for Lifeline or the Affordable Connectivity Program, you can receive a free tablet or a cell phone with the internet. Lifeline gives a monthly discount of $9.25 towards internet bills. For eligible customers residing on Tribal lands, the discount is $34.25 per month.
Additionally, all ACP qualifying wireless providers offer a monthly broadband internet service discount of up to $30. Besides, qualified households residing on Tribal lands receive up to $75.
The participating ACP providers also offer a one-time discount of up to $100 per eligible household to purchase a connected device, a tablet, a laptop, or a desktop computer. To receive this discount and device, you must give a co-pay of more than $10 and less than $50.

Free Government Tablet In Texas
If you are a member of a low-income household or a student residing in Texas, you can get a free government tablet. The Specialized Telecommunications Assistance Program (STAP) is a state-sponsored program that provides electronic tablets to eligible residents of Texas. Besides, this program does not affect any government benefits you are currently receiving.
To qualify for a free government tablet in Texas, you require the below information only:
- Your First and Last name
- Address
- Date of Birth
- Signature
Proof of Residency in any of the following forms: ​
- Driver’s License
- State ID Card
- Voter Registration Card
- Or Utility Bill
- (Expired IDs are not accepted)
- (Correct address is required! No exceptions)
Additionally, an approved certifier must apply when any applicant begins their application. After the application gets submitted, the Austin STAP office takes around 6 months to finish the application. Immediately after your application gets approved, the state mails the voucher package to the applicant. After the applicant gets the voucher in the mail, the tablet is delivered to your address.
